Arc B580 vs Radeon RX 5700 XT: In-Depth Breakdown
Performance: Arc B580 vs Radeon RX 5700 XT
The Arc B580 is significantly faster, around 20% ahead of the Radeon RX 5700 XT. Both cards sit in the same broad class, well suited to 1080p.
Price & Value
The Arc B580 currently lists from $400, $877 less than the Radeon RX 5700 XT at $1,277. Because it's both faster and competitively priced, the Arc B580 wins on performance-per-dollar by about 283%. The Arc B580 still sits about $152 above its $248 MSRP. The Radeon RX 5700 XT still sits about $878 above its $399 MSRP.
Power & Efficiency
At 190W against 225W, the Arc B580 is both the lower-power and the more efficient card, making it the easier build to cool and power.
VRAM & Future-Proofing
The Arc B580 carries 12GB versus 8GB on the Radeon RX 5700 XT. The extra 4GB helps at 4K, with high-resolution texture packs, and for content-creation or local-AI workloads that exhaust smaller buffers.
Generation & Longevity
The Arc B580 is roughly 5 years newer than the Radeon RX 5700 XT, so it generally benefits from a more modern architecture and longer driver-support runway.
Features & Ecosystem
Beyond raw numbers, the Radeon RX 5700 XT brings AMD FSR upscaling and strong rasterization value, while the Arc B580 offers Intel XeSS upscaling and AV1 encoding. If you lean on upscaling or ray tracing, that ecosystem difference can matter as much as the frame-rate gap.
